FAQs

  • Do you need renters' insurance in Aurora if you have nothing to insure?

    Yes, even if you have nothing to insure in Aurora, renters' insurance is required to protect your possessions. Renters typically spend $20,000 replacing personal items in fires. It also pays for additional living expenses if a covered loss, such as a fire, makes your unit uninhabitable. It also provides medical coverage ranging from $1,000 to $5,000 for injuries sustained on your rental property, even if you were not at fault.

  • Can you share your renters' insurance with your roommate in Aurora?

    Yes, sharing renters' insurance in Aurora with a roommate can save you money, but it is risky. Joint policies link claims to both parties for three years, potentially raising your rates later. If your roommate misses payments, your coverage might be jeopardized. Avoid sharing to prevent future complications and financial issues.

  • How can your renters' insurance in Aurora protect you?

    Renters' insurance protects your belongings in Aurora, which is common knowledge. There is a widespread misconception that renter's insurance covers this issue exclusively. Your plan, on the other hand, offers significantly more protection. For example, most plans will cover the cost of alternative housing if your home becomes uninhabitable. Certain natural disasters are also covered. Renters' insurance may cover items that are not kept in the rental unit, such as a bicycle.

  • What are the coverage and liability limits on your renters' insurance policy in Aurora?

    Aurora renters' insurance policies frequently include liability limits. Jewelry loss, for example, could be limited to $1,500. After the deductible, you'd get $1,500 for a $2,000 jewelry loss. Importantly, these restrictions do not apply if your belongings are moved to a different location, such as a self-storage facility, due to home issues. Off-premises property insurance with no liability limits can also protect your belongings in an uninsured new home before your official move-in, ensuring they are covered.
